    I use Sennheiser HD-25-II C. Really really good (tons of reviews online). The C stands for coil/curly so i dont step on the cord or roll over it with a chair or something similar.

    I use Sennheiser HD205 which have great sound quality but are very uncomfortable if you have them on your head for a long time. What I like is that you can rotate the right ear cup for one-ear listening which I use a lot.
